• []
  • []
  •  
  • del.icio.us 
  •  
  • Yahoo!֥åޡϿ 

rthreeのインストール

PHP 求人 募集 Symfony CakePHP Smarty Ruby on Rails

rthreeインストール 概要

インストールはpearコマンドで行う。
あらかじめ使えるようにしておくこと。
参照:PEAR - The PHP Extension and Application Repository

システム要求は以下の通り(執筆時version0.9.3)

rthreeインストール

rthreeパッケージインストール

パッケージをダウンロード(またはURI直接)でインストールする。

# pear install --onlyreqdeps r3-0.9.3.tgz

setuphome設定

次にホームディレクトリの指定を行う。

$ mkdir ~/r3
$ r3 setup setuphome ~/r3

これにより指定ディレクトリに以下のファイルが作成される

~/r3
 /r3.conf.xml
 /tmp
 /plugins

r3.conf.xmlは基本設定を記述する。
デフォルトではデータベース基本設定のみ。
他の設定事項があるかどうかは今のところ不明。

<?xml version="1.0" encoding="UTF-8"?>
 
 <!-- Copyright (c) 2007 Yahoo! Inc.  All rights reserved.                           -->
 <!-- The copyrights embodied in the content of this file are licensed under the BSD --> 
 <!-- open source license                                                            -->
 
<conf>
  <DB>
    <type>sqlite</type>
    <host>localhost</host>
    <dbname>r3</dbname>
    <user>root</user>
    <pass></pass>
  </DB>
</conf>

自身のデータベースに併せて内容を修正しておく。

環境変数設定

移行のコマンドはあらかじめ環境変数R3HOMEを指定をしておくと、
ホームディレクトリの指定が不要になります。
bashの場合は

$ export R3HOME=~/r3

データベース設定

設定ファイルを編集した後で、
下記のコマンドを打つ

$ r3 setup installdb

コマンド入力後下記のファイルが作成される

~/r3
 /r3_datadir
 /r3_datadir/r3.sq3  ← sqliteのみ

library/r3/インストール.txt · 最終更新: 2007/05/26 23:27 by dozo